Устройство для сравнения чисел

Номер патента: 1667049

Авторы: Варшавский, Ерганзыев, Кондратьев, Юсов

ZIP архив

Текст

СОЮЗ СОВЕТСКИХСОЦИАЛИСТИЧЕСКИХРЕСПУБЛИК 49 А 1 19) ( ц 6 Е 7/04 ГОСУДАРСТВЕННЫЙ КОМИТЕТПО ИЗОБРЕТЕНИЯМ И ОТКРЫТИПРИ ГКНТ СССР Е ИЗС)БРЕТЕНИ С) ВТОРСКОМУ СВИДЕТЕЛЬСТВУ 28лектротехнический инова (Ленина)А,Н. Ерганзыев, А.Ю. Ко тельство СССР7/04, 1979.тельство СССРР 7/04, 1983. 10.07.91. Бюл. Менин градскийим. В.И, УльяИ. Варшавский,ев и А.О. Юсов1.325(088.8)торское сеиде236, кл. 606 Рторское саиде7997, кл, 6 06 СТРОЙСТВО ДЛЯ СРАВНЕНИЯ Ч СЕЛ(57) Изобретение относится к автоматике и вычислительной технике и может быть использовано в узлах управления и контроля. Целью изобретения является упрощение устройства. Устройство содержит регистры 1 и 2 сравниваемых чисел и ячейки сравне ния 3 на элементах И-НЕ 4 и элементах ИЛИ-И-НЕ 5. Устройство определяет принадлежность кода к заданной группе кодов.1 ил.5 Изобретение относится к автоматике ивычислительной технике и может быть использовано в узлах управления и контроля,позволяющих определить факт принадлежности множества единичных разрядов одного числа подмножеству единичныхразрядов другого с минимальными затратами оборудования.Цель изобретения - упрощение устройства сравнения.На чертеже изображена схема устройства.Устройство содержит регистры сравниваемых чисел 1 и 2, и ячеек сравнения 3,элемент И - НЕ 4, элементы ИЛИ-И - НЕ 5,выход 6 устройства, входы 7 и 8 устройства.Устройство работает следующим образом.Пусть на информационный вход 7 устройства подается код числа У, а на информационный вход 8 код числа Х. При четном(нечетном) числе ячеек сравнения на выходе6 устройства будет значение логического нуля (единицы), если множество единичныхразрядов Х является подмножеством множества единичных разрядов У, в противномслучае на выходе 6 устройства будет зафиксировано значение логической единицы (нуля),Действительно, если р-й разряд числа Хравен 1, р-й разряд числа У равен О, то внезависимости от значения, установившегосяна выходе предыдущей ячейки сравнения,на выходе р-й ячейки сравнения появитсязначение логической единицы при р четном(Х=У=О) и значение логического нуля при рнечетном (Х=У), Логическая единица(ноль), установившаяся на выходе четной(нечетной)ячейкисравнения,устанавливаетна выходе всех последующих нечетных ячеек значение "О", а на выходе четных значение "1", вне зависимости от значенияпоследующих сравниваемых разрядов чисел Х и У. В результате на выходе устройства 6 будет зафиксировано соответствующеезначение, свидетельствующее о том, чтомножество единичных разрядов числа Х неявляется подмножеством единичных разрядов числа У,Допустим, что на выходе р-й четной (нечетнои) ячейки в результате сравнения установилось значение "0" ("1"), тогда, если 15 20 25 30 35 40 45 50(р+1)-й разряд числа Х не более (р+1)-го разряда числа У, на выходе (р+1) ячейки сравнения установится значение "1" ("0"), в результате чего значение на выходе последующей (р+2)-й ячейки также будет определяться только соотношением значений (р+2)-х разрядов чисел Х и У. Таким образом, если Х"У, то при четном (нечетном) числе ячеек сравнения, на выходе устройства 6 будет зафиксировано значение "О" ("1"). Формула изобретения устройство для сравнения чисел, содержащее регистры сравниваемых чисел и п ячеек сравнения, причем первый и второй входы р-й ячейки сравнения, где ра, в и/2, соединены соответственно с рм прямым разрядом первого сравниваемого числа устройства и р-м инверсным разрядом второго сравниваемого числа устройства, выходы каждой ячейки сравнения, кроме последней, соединены с третьим входом последующей ячейки сравнения, а выход последней ячейки сравнения является выходом устройства, о т л и ч а ю щ е е с я тем, что, с целью упрощения устройства, первая ячейка сравнения содержит элемент И-НЕ, кроме первой, каждая ячейка сравнения содержит элемент ИЛИ - И-НЕ, в р-х ячейках сравнения первый, второй и третий входы соединены соответственно с первым, вторым входами первого элемента ИЛИ, с первым входом второго элемента ИЛИ, элемента ИЛИ-И-НЕ ячейки, первый и второй входы (р)-й ячейки сравнения соединеныы соответственно (р)-м инверсным разрядом первого сравниваемого числа и с (р)-м прямым разрядом второго сравниваемого числа, в (р)-х ячейках сравнения, кроме первой, первый и второй входы соединены соответственно с первыми входами первого и второго элементов ИЛИ элемента ИЛИ-И-НЕ ячейки, вторые входы первого и второго элементов ИЛИ. которого соединены с третьим входом ячейки, во всех ячейках сравнения, кроме первой, выход элемента ИЛИ-И-НЕ является выходом ячейки сравнения, в первой ячейке первый и второй входы соединены соответственно с первым и вторым входами элемента И-НЕ, выход которого является выходом первой ячейки сравнения.

Смотреть

Заявка

4683185, 06.03.1989

ЛЕНИНГРАДСКИЙ ЭЛЕКТРОТЕХНИЧЕСКИЙ ИНСТИТУТ ИМ. В. И. УЛЬЯНОВА

ВАРШАВСКИЙ ВИКТОР ИЛЬИЧ, ЕРГАНЗЫЕВ АРКАДИЙ НИКОЛАЕВИЧ, КОНДРАТЬЕВ АЛЕКСЕЙ ЮРЬЕВИЧ, ЮСОВ АНДРЕЙ ОЛЕГОВИЧ

МПК / Метки

МПК: G06F 7/04

Метки: сравнения, чисел

Опубликовано: 30.07.1991

Код ссылки

<a href="https://patents.su/2-1667049-ustrojjstvo-dlya-sravneniya-chisel.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для сравнения чисел</a>

Похожие патенты